Wonderfall / docker-nextcloud

All-in-one Nextcloud Docker image, based on Alpine Linux. Aims at being simple and hardened.
194 stars 93 forks source link

[BUG] Nextcloud 25, Error 500 - Blank page after login #104

Open SckyzO opened 2 years ago

SckyzO commented 2 years ago

Hello Wonderfall,

J'utilise ton image nextcloud depuis plusieurs temps (années ?) maintenant, et franchement merci ! 👍

Depuis la dernière mise à jour, (25.0.1) ou latest, impossible de se connecter à mon Nextcloud, je me retrouve avec une erreur 500. Dans les logs j'ai cette erreur :

{"reqId":"uwZjpp9KUhCKLcHCtKgj","level":3,"time":"2022-11-15T10:33:29+00:00","remoteAddr":"172.18.0.23","user":"XXXXXX","app":"PHP","method":"POST","url":"/login","message":"Nesting level too deep - recursive dependency? at /nextcloud/lib/private/Log/ExceptionSerializer.php#215","userAgent":"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/107.0.0.0 Safari/537.36","version":"25.0.1.1","data":{"app":"PHP"}}

J'arrive à me logguer, mais après j'arrive sur une erreur 500 et je ne peux rien faire.

En lisant sur le github de nextcloud j'ai trouvé la réponse, et je vous la partage du coup :

Il s'agit d'un bug avec l'App Circle :

Dans le container il faut taper (ou directement via la cli docker)

/nextcloud $ occ config:app:set circles route_to_circle --value ''
Config value route_to_circle for app circles set to
/nextcloud $ occ app:enable circles
circles 25.0.0 enabled

Voila si cela peut en aider qqn :D

Bonne journée (je te laisse clôturer le ticket :)

Wonderfall commented 2 years ago

Merci d'avoir prévenu, je vais laisser ouvert quelques temps.

waja commented 2 years ago

Not in every case it seems deleting the circle route is fixing it. https://github.com/nextcloud/server/issues/32432

SckyzO commented 2 years ago

Yes, an another workarround is to disable circles.

occ app:disable circles